A power transformer is a device operating with high voltages in
power system, primarily to adjust voltage levels between generators
and distribution circuits. It consists of two or more windings
linked magnetically via a core. Current variations in one winding
induce changes in magnetic flux in the core, thereby generating
voltage in other windings. The voltage ratio between primary and
secondary windings depends on their turn ratios.

Power Transformers Used
Power transformers are used for several reasons in the electrical
power system. Some of them are:
- To reduce power loss in transmission lines: Electrical power is generated at low voltage levels, which results
in high current and high line losses due to ohmic heating. By using
a step-up transformer at the generating station, the voltage level
can be increased, and the current can be reduced, which reduces the
line losses and improves the power factor. Similarly, at the
receiving end, a step-down transformer can be used to lower the
voltage level to a suitable value for distribution and consumption.
- Galvanic Isolation Provided: Power transformers ensure electrical isolation between circuits
with different potentials or frequencies. This protection prevents
short circuits, ground faults, and equipment damage due to
electrical interference.
- Impedance Matching: By adjusting voltage and current levels, power transformers match
the load impedance with the source impedance, enhancing power
transfer and circuit efficiency.
- Voltage Level Adjustment: Power transformers supply various voltage levels suited for
diverse applications—lighting, heating, and communication. For
instance, a three-phase transformer can deliver both three-phase
power for industry and single-phase for home use.
